DURHAM, N.C.--(BUSINESS WIRE)-- Parata Systems, America’s leading retail pharmacy automation provider, today announced the promotions of Tom Rhoads to chief executive officer and D.J. Dougherty to chief financial officer, effective Oct. 1, 2010.
During his 20-year career in healthcare, Rhoads has acquired direct experience in all fundamental areas of business operations, from manufacturing to information technology. He joined Parata in 2004, where he has served as executive vice president for marketing, national accounts, sales and product service. Dougherty joined the company in 2003, and most recently served as executive vice president for finance and operations.
Jess Eberdt, the company’s present CEO and cofounder said, “Tom has distinguished himself with a bold and creative vision, strategic market insights and a relentless focus on metrics. D.J. consistently applies his tremendous financial expertise to enhance the company’s performance across many functional areas of the business.”
Parata cofounders, Eberdt and Doug Townsend, current CFO, will transition from day-to-day management responsibilities, but will remain active on Parata’s board of directors.
Parata was started nine years ago to innovate automated pill counting in retail pharmacy. The patented counting platform introduced by Parata set new benchmarks for speed and accuracy, enabling thousands of pharmacies to reduce staff time in dispensing, and spend more time helping people with their medication needs. Today, Parata offers a broad portfolio of innovative technologies, and is the industry’s top provider of retail pharmacy automation, employing nearly 400 people.
Rhoads, a native of Hilton Head Island, S.C., previous industry experience includes Baxter Healthcare and Cardinal Health Corporation. More recently, Rhoads has guided Parata into new vertical and global markets, and spearheaded the launch of the company’s next-generation product suite. Rhoads is a graduate of Duke University, with an MBA from The Citadel. He is a member of the North Carolina Technology Association and the Chief Marketing Officer Council; and an Iron Duke alumnus of Duke University. He also represents Parata with numerous pharmacy industry organizations, including National Association of Chain Drug Stores and National Community Pharmacists Association.
Dougherty, a native of Durham, N.C., led the formation of Parata’s operational infrastructure, including accounting, finance and information systems. Along the way, he facilitated acquisitions of ancillary lines of business that accelerated Parata’s growth. He previously served at accounting firm Batchelor, Tillery and Roberts, LLP, and Digital Recorders, Inc. Dougherty is a graduate of North Carolina State University. He’s a founding member of the North Carolina Association of Certified Public Accountants’ Young CPA Cabinet and served as CPA ambassador for the American Institute of CPAs.
About Parata Systems
Durham, N.C.-based Parata Systems, LLC, was founded in 2001, and offers industry-leading technology that improves Parata Max® and Mini® automate prescription dispensing with high-speed and high-accuracy; Parata APM® expands convenience, safety and privacy with self-service prescription pickup; and Parata® PACMED improves patient safety with unit- and multi-dose packaging that ensures patients get the right medication at the right time, every time.
